Kaitlin Corbett Jones – Make The World Stand Still (2026)
At only 8 years of age, Kaitlin Corbett Jones was already showing promise as a remarkable vocalist. She began formal vocal training at this young age, with her great range and natural instincts made her a stand-out singer. By the age of 10, the US-based singer-songwriter was already performing at national events beyond her native state of Wisconsin, with praise as one of the most promising singers at that time. Skip ahead some years, and Jones graduated from the Wisconsin Conservatory of Music. Skip ahead a little more, and Jones was performing on competition stages, including winning FOX 10’s Arizona Idol. Now, rush forward to today, and she has received notable reviews for her original releases with an international audience in tow. Join us as we delve into her single, ‘Make The World Stand Still’.
Produced by Scott Zambardi, with mixing by Joel Parker, ‘Make The World Stand Still’ showcases Jones’ skill in bridging the gap between classical and contemporary pop music. In fact, she doesn’t just find the sweet spot, she smudges and whirls classical and contemporary in a great, big, bright sonic pool. ‘Make The World Stand Still’ leans strongly toward the best of 90s pop as Jones’ powerful vocals dance across a charming melody. Yet, while her voice is forceful, the shivers down your arms and the stealing of your breath are not in the force or boldness, but in that delicate, fairy-like execution.
Kaitlin Corbett Jones is a voice to be remembered, but the instrumentation is as winning. Soft, soothing, and exuding simplicity, even though the production is kaleidoscopic in its intricacy, ‘Make The World Stand Still’ pairs a driving piano with anchoring drums. The crescendo of a rock-tinged guitar near the end adds edginess; you face a glittering angel, but don’t think she’s entirely sugary sweetness.
Sincere, tender, and heartwarming, but with a strange iciness clipping the air, Jones really does make the world stand still with ‘Make The World Stand Still’.
